CBS aired the Masters live for the first time in 1956, changing how fans watched golf forever. Before that, you either read about it in the paper or listened to hushed commentary over the radio.

Risks from “forever chemicals”—a term for per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S), a group of industrial chemicals that are extremely difficult to break down—are accumulating.
